NBC's Lester Holt looks at Newton's Third Law of Motion and the role that conservation of momentum plays whenever players collide on the football field, with former NFL linebacker Hardy Nickerson, Tony Schmitz of the University of Florida and Jim Gates of the University of Maryland. "Science of NFL Football" is a 10-part video series funded by the National Science Foundation and produced in partnership with the National Football League. Isaac Newton's first law of motion states that an object at rest tends to stay at rest, while an object in motion tends to stay in motion unless an external force acts upon it. This is how football relates to Newton's Third Law of Motion: for every action force, there is an equal and opposite reaction force.The action force is the kicker swinging his leg towards the football.
